A teenager who caused over £2,500 of damage to his rented flat during an "outburst" has been ordered to pay compensation to his landlord.
Kyle Collins - who is now 20 - had a "loss of control" on March 26th at his home on Loch Promenade in Douglas.
He caused extensive damage with the white goods in the kitchen being broken and a radiator and extractor fan being pulled off the wall.
He later pleaded guilty to a charge of damaging property - at Douglas Courthouse last week his advocate told the court he fully accepted culpability.
Sentencing him Deputy High Bailiff Jayne Hughes also imposed a 12-month probation order saying it would help keep him "on the straight and narrow".
She also ordered him to pay £2,000 in compensation telling him "you must take this opportunity to make something of your life".
